Barcelona Stadium

Barcelona, 08017 ,Spain
Barcelona Stadium Barcelona Stadium is one of the popular Performance & Event Venue located in ,Barcelona listed under Local business in Barcelona ,

Contact Details & Working Hours

Map of Barcelona Stadium